BIG THREE MEETING

PLANS NEARLY READY

WEEK’S TALKS EXPECTED (11 a.m.)- LONDON, June 29.

Preparations for the three-Power meeting are almost complete, says the Daily Telegraph. In accordance with practice and for security reasons, the exact time and place of the meeting have not been officially revealed. It is generally expected that Mr. Churchill. President Truman and Marshal Stalin will meet at Potsdam towards the end of next week. It is also thought that the main series of meetings will continue between July 9 and 16.
